a[b[i]]是一个数组的双重索引,其中a是一个数组,b是一个内部元素为索引的数组,i是索引值,表示访问a数组的第b[i]个元素。C语言中,a[b[i]]表示a数组中第b[i]个元素,b[i]可以是一个数组,也可以是一个变量,比如:int a[10] = {1, 2, 3, 4, 5, 6, 7, 8, 9, 10};int...
常见的数组A=[1,2;3,4]里面每一个元素如A(1),A(2)是一个数字(标量)。而结构体数组里面的每一个元素如Schedule(1),Schedule(2)是一个结构体。Schedule:[Schedule(1),Schedule(2)]
选A,数组的首地址。在C语言程序中,数组名表示的是“数组首个元素的地址,而首个元素是int类型”。在C语言中, 数组属于构造数据类型。一个数组可以分解为多个数组元素,这些数组元素可以是基本数据类型或是构造类型。因此按数组元素的类型不同,数组又可分为数值数组、字符数组、指针数组、结构数组等各...
是相同数据类型的元素按一定顺序排列的集合。工具/原料 编程 方法/步骤 1 把具有相同数据类型的若干变量按有序的形式组织起来,以便于程序处理,这些数据元素的集合就是数组,按照数组元素的类型不同,可分为:数值数组、字符数组、指针数组 2 对数组类型的说明应注意:1)数组的类型实际上是数组元素的取值类型。2)...
b = a++; //先计算表达式的值,即先把a赋值给了b;然后a再自加1。 b = ++a; //先a自加1后;然后把a自加后得到的赋值给b。 小结:谁在前面先计算谁!!! 有区别,举例说明: 在c语言中,数组 a[0]++; 又是什么意思? a[0]表示数组中的第一个值,可以把它看成一个变量x, a[0]++也就是数组中第...
for(String a : b)是什么意思?b为字符串数组 只看楼主 收藏 回复彡嘻嘻彡 三年级 6 RT HTBCRJ 二年级 5 for each循环 YBQlj 初一年级 10 没java基础 踏水碎月影 托儿所 1 遍历B数组 ,其中每次取出的元素是String类型的A 泣心魂动 四年级 7 。。。遍历 W1809458438 三年级 6 ...
optional chaining 提供简洁的替代方案 a?.push(),在 a 为数组或 undefined 时执行 push 方法。在多级访问如 a?.b?.c?.d 的场景下,该方法尤其适用。然而,需注意,?. 仅在 a 为数组(或具有 push 方法的对象)或 undefined 时有效;否则,无论 a 是否存在,执行到非方法成员时会出错。避免...
4, 5 }; int[] b = new int[3]; // 下面这句话的意思是:从数组a下标为2的元素开始克隆元素到目标数组b下标为0的作为接受克隆过来的值的起始存储的位置,总共在a数组截取3个元素 Array.ConstrainedCopy(a, 2, b, 0, 3); } ...
下列程序中数组a用来存储英文单词,数组b用来存储中文意思,第i个单词保存在a(i)中,相对应的中文翻译保存在b(i)中。程序界面如图所示,左边列表框列出所有单词和中文翻译,在右边文本框Text1中输入一个单词,单击“翻译”按钮(Command1),程序就进行查找,如果找到就在标签Label1中输出中文翻译,否则就输出“没有找到该...
1、可以使用String[] s=new String[6],定义一个长度为6的字符串数组,定义之后,可以对字符串数组进行赋值。2、使用int[] i=new int[6],定义一个长度为6的整型数组,其它类型类似。3、也可以在定义数组的时候,直接对数组进行赋值,使用String[] str=new String[]{"a","b","c"}定义一个...